Pule para o conteúdo principal
Mantenha sua empresa funcionando durante a COVID-19Saiba mais
Ligue para nós
Números de telefone e horário de funcionamento
Central de Ajuda

Explore nossos recursos de ajuda online

BlogAjuda

WordPress Ajuda

Tentamos traduzir esta página para você. A página em inglês também está disponível.

Crie um tema filho para o WordPress

Às vezes, você pode querer modificar um tema do WordPress. A prática recomendada para modificar o estilo e a funcionalidade de um tema é por meio de um tema filho para evitar que suas alterações sejam perdidas ao executar atualizações.

  1. Conecte-se à sua hospedagem com FTP
  2. Navegue até o diretório wp-content / themes do seu site do WordPress.
  3. Crie seu diretório de temas filho. A seguir há uma convenção de nomenclatura comum para temas filho: < pai & gt; -criança , onde < pai & gt; é o nome do seu tema pai.
  4. Navegue até o diretório do tema filho e crie um arquivo style.css.
  5. No arquivo style.css , adicione um cabeçalho de folha de estilo, que contém metadados sobre seu tema. A seguir está um exemplo que você pode usar de um tema filho do Twenty Fifteen:
    / * Nome do tema: Twenty Fifteen URI do tema filho: http://example.com/twenty-fifteen-child/ Descrição: Twenty Fifteen Tema infantil Autor: John Doe URI do autor: http://example.com Predefinição: Twentyfifteen Versão: 1.0.0 Licença: GNU General Public License v2 ou posterior URI de licença: http://www.gnu.org/licenses/gpl-2.0.html Tags: light , escuro, duas colunas, barra lateral direita, layout responsivo, domínio de texto pronto para acessibilidade: vinte e quinze filhos * /

    Certifique-se de substituir as informações do exemplo pelas informações relacionadas ao seu tema.

  6. Salve o arquivo style.css.
  7. Agora crie um arquivo functions.php. Isso conterá funções PHP específicas para seu tema filho.
  8. Depois de criar o arquivo functions.php, você precisará enfileirar os estilos e scripts do tema pai no tema filho.
    • Abra o arquivo functions.php
    • Adicione uma função que será usada para enfileirar estilos e scripts do seu tema pai. Abaixo está um exemplo.
      ? php add_action ('wp_enqueue_scripts', 'my_theme_enqueue_styles'); function my_theme_enqueue_styles () {wp_enqueue_style ('parent-style', get_template_directory_uri (). '/style.css'); }? >

Próximas etapas


Saiba mais